강의_5장 지시자.pdf
1. 지시자의 형식과 종류
<%@ 지시자 속성="값" . . . %>
- page 디렉티브 태그
- 현재 JSP 페이지에 대한 정보를 설정하는 태그
- include 디렉티브 태그
- 현재 JSP 페이지의 특정 영역에 외부 파일의 내용을 포함하는 태그
- taglib 디렉티브 태그
- 현재 JSP 페이지에 표현 언어, JSTL, 사용자 정의 태그(custom tag) 등 태그 라이브러리를 설정하는 태그
2. page 지시자에 설정할 수 있는 속성
- language
- 현재 JSP에서 사용할 수 있는 언어로는 java만 가능하다.
- extends
- import
- 자바 클래스를 해당 페이지에 불러들일 때 사용
- info
- contentType
실습
include01_header.jsp
<%@ page language="java" contentType="text/html; charset=EUC-KR"
pageEncoding="EUC-KR"%>
<!DOCTYPE html>
<html>
<head>
<meta charset="EUC-KR">
<title>Insert title here</title>
</head>
<body>
<h4>헤더 페이지 영역입니다.</h4>
</body>
</html>
include01.jsp
<%@ page language="java" contentType="text/html; charset=EUC-KR"
pageEncoding="EUC-KR"%>
<!DOCTYPE html>
<html>
<head>
<meta charset="EUC-KR">
<title>Insert title here</title>
</head>
<body>
<%@ include file="include01_header.jsp" %>
<h4>----- 현재 페이지 영역 -----</h4>
</body>
</html>